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/extjs/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Extjs 在呈现ExtWebComponent图表后,如何将其添加到该图表中?_Extjs_Extwebcomponents - Fatal编程技术网

Extjs 在呈现ExtWebComponent图表后,如何将其添加到该图表中?

Extjs 在呈现ExtWebComponent图表后,如何将其添加到该图表中?,extjs,extwebcomponents,Extjs,Extwebcomponents,渲染后如何将Sencha Ext JS存储添加到ExtWebComponent图表?它将如何更新我的图表 您可以在web组件呈现为这样之后添加存储。您要做的是获取对图表的引用,然后绑定存储 示例 _renderChart() { console.log("Render chart") let store = Ext.create('Ext.data.Store', { fields: ['id', 'g0', 'g1', 'g2', 'g3', 'g4', 'g5', 'g6'

渲染后如何将Sencha Ext JS存储添加到ExtWebComponent图表?它将如何更新我的图表

您可以在web组件呈现为这样之后添加存储。您要做的是获取对图表的引用,然后绑定存储

示例

_renderChart() {
  console.log("Render chart")

  let store = Ext.create('Ext.data.Store', {
    fields: ['id', 'g0', 'g1', 'g2', 'g3', 'g4', 'g5', 'g6', 'name'],
  });
  store.loadData(data.createData(25));

  let areaChartEl = this.querySelector('ext-cartesian');
  areaChartEl.ext.bindStore(store); // <<<<<<----------<<<
}
\u renderChart(){
console.log(“渲染图表”)
让store=Ext.create('Ext.data.store'{
字段:['id','g0','g1','g2','g3','g4','g5','g6','name'],
});
store.loadData(data.createData(25));
设areaChartEl=this.querySelector('ext-cartesian');
areaChartEl.ext.bindStore(商店)//